C++ std::string empty string
WebThe C++ language has little in the way of support for conveniently dealing with character strings. However, the C++ library does. By saying #include you enable the … WebExtends the string by appending additional characters at the end of its current value: (1) string Appends a copy of str. (2) substring Appends a copy of a substring of str.The …
C++ std::string empty string
Did you know?
WebJan 31, 2024 · input_iterator_tag output_iterator_tag forward_iterator_tag bidirectional_iterator_tag random_access_iterator_tag contiguous_iterator_tag WebErases the portion of the string value that begins at the character position pos and spans len characters (or until the end of the string, if either the content is too short or if len is …
Web1 day ago · The class Foo is default-constructible, default-copyable. Then I do it by this (simple) way: std::map data; for (std::string const& key : keys) { assert (data.count (key) == 0); // it's assumed that the keys not already exist Foo& foo = data [key]; foo.fill (blahblah); } A refactoring, the class Foo lost the default empty ... Web2 days ago · The std::string named full_message is destroyed as the function returns, so full_message.c_str() is a dangling pointer for the caller of the function. Probably easiest …
WebJan 27, 2009 · (str.empty() == (str == std::string())) or something like that. If you haven't done anything strange, then std::string("") and std::string() should be equivalent. They … WebNov 14, 2024 · checks whether the string is empty (public member function of std::basic_string)
WebFeb 4, 2015 · 2. The default constructor initializes the string to the empty string. This is the more economic way of saying the same thing. However, the comparison to NULL stinks. …
Web15 hours ago · In your example, actually all specifiers have width. So you can just check std::string_view.size() against your formats. std::string_view.size() >= 19 and … simply torn boutique limaWebReturns whether the basic_string is empty (i.e. whether its length is 0). This function does not modify the value of the string in any way. To clear the content of a basic_string, see … ray winters mitsubishiWeb22 hours ago · Since we are comparing a member variable of the cat to 0, in C++17 we need to use std::find_if and pass a closure which accesses that member and does the … simply tostitos blue corn chipsWebJul 28, 2015 · But there is a technique called the copy and swap idiom. That automates Step 1 and Step 3. So all you have to do is write Step 2. string& string::operator= (string strInstance) { std::swap (strInstance.pcString, pcString); this->iCapacity = strInstance.iCapacity; return *this; } simply to ski reductionWeb1 day ago · Teams. Q&A for work. Connect and share knowledge within a single location that is structured and easy to search. Learn more about Teams simply totesWebIt returns whether the string is empty (i.e. whether its length is 0). Declaration. Following is the declaration for std::string::empty. bool empty() const; C++11 bool empty() const … simply torn boutiqueWeb15 hours ago · In your example, actually all specifiers have width. So you can just check std::string_view.size() against your formats. std::string_view.size() >= 19 and std::string_view.size() >= 21. And for your example there … ray winters attorney myrtle beach